Highlights
Are people in Waverly older or younger than people in Big Rapids?
- The Median Age in Waverly is 20.5 years older than in Big Rapids.

Are housing costs cheaper in Waverly or Big Rapids?
- Waverly housing costs are 4.1% more expensive than Big Rapids hous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Waverly or Big Rapids?
- The average commute for residents of Waverly is 4.4 minutes longer than it is for residents of Big Rapids.

Things to do in Waverly?
Waverly, MI is a small town located in Shiawassee County. With a population of just over 1,800 people, Waverly is a peaceful and picturesque village nestled among rolling hills and lush, green farmland. This charming community offers plenty of outdoor activities such as fishing, hiking, hunting, and canoeing. The area also has some unique local attractions including the Waverly Mill Museum and Church Street Park which feature historic buildings and monuments.
